Description
Europe, 1938. The Lost Ark was just a warm-up! Now Adolph Hitler is after the most powerful talisman of all-the Holy Grail. A few brave men stand in his way. Fortunately, one of them is Indiana Jones. And this time, he has his dad with him.

The bad guys are in your face all the way--Nazis, mercenaries, traitors, and spies. Not to mention everything the Luftwaffe can throw at you... Can you handle the heat?

If you can, you just might earn a higher I.Q. (Indy Quotient) than the man with the whip and the hat.
  • Visit dozens of locations you never saw in the movie!
  • Play cat and mouse in the catacombs of Venice!
  • Fight your way through the eerie Schloss Brunwald!
  • Over 100 sound effects... plus movie theme music.

Ah, this one!

I remember the first time I saw this, I was at a friend's house, and he was one of the first fortunate dudes I knew to have a 80386 PC and a VGA color monitor. I had never seen something like this, so complex and easy to use thanks to the SCUMM mouse interface (the command based Sierra adventures were rare to see in my country, and demanded a good level in English). This was translated to Spanish and gorgeous. My brother and I got a copy and enjoyed a lot playing it in awful CGA tones of grey (It was the CGA/EGA version with 4/16 colors, the 256 VGA version in GOG was released later in CD), and internal speaker beep sounds. We didn't even have a hard disk, so we played it entirely from floppy disks... I only give it 4 stars because: 1) It lacks the CGA/EGA version I got to love, if uglier, and 2) puzzles are clever and fun, but there are difficult fight/run arcade-ish sections that always gave us a hard time and makes it a little less enjoyable. All in all, a jewel and a milestone in the story of point-and-click adventures. Lucasfilm/Lucasarts just made it even better later.

If you want to play one great adventure

play Indiana Jones and the fate of Atlantis ... it's clearly more evolved, has a better interface, more music and action packed, has deeper humor. But if you want to play TWO great adventure games, play the one named first and Indiana Jones and the last Crusade. Back then, when Sierra ruled the adventure game world, Lucas Arts released some of the best adventure games ever. Crusade is very close to the movie, still offers a lot of it's own ideas. Since I played it after TSOMI, I had quite a hard start, the game didn't guide the player as good. But once I was in, it was really a great experience. And I still hate the developers for not refilling the health bar on the zeppelin or in the castle. It took me so many tries to get through, before I realized that you can avoid every fight in the game. So go get it. If you haven't played it before, it may seem a bit dry at first, but it gets better very soon. Enjoy your trip to Venice and Berlin. And really ... how many people get the chance to take a hit at Adolf? Don't forget to save your game though.

Simply perfect!

Indy and the last crusade is one of the best point'n'click adventure ever released. Sure, the graphics aren't as nice as in Day of the Tentacle and the UI isn't the best. But at the time it was totally fine. And it still plays very nicely to this day. What makes it a great game ? Replayability ! You have several ways to beat the game as you often have multiple solutions to problems in the game. For instance, there is a moment in the game where a big guard is blocking your path. You could try to get him down fighting but he's huge and very hard to beat. Or you could give him some beer, while disguised as a nazi soldier and then hit him a few times so he goes to sleep. There are quite a few of those kind of moments, that totally change the way you play the game, hidden stuff and such. It follows the story of the movie and you'll feel right at home if you like adventure games and/or indiana jones!
